Say No to Scam

Today's topic is about people who make money by using SMS, Calls, Emails to trap us. Such activities are fraud where they find what trends are popular to make content on it. For example, few cellular phone carriers are working in Pakistan. We daily receive many SMS, where some are from scammers who are trying to lure us. We get SMS from unknown numbers to withdraw funds from the BISP account, only if we call on a given mobile number. Some are representing game shows on private TV channels to collect prizes. Sometimes they call you to ask about your bank account details. There are plenty of methods to fool us, and I am sure that most of us will be losing money.


Some people always like to use a shortcut in their life to get success, where they lead to wrong directions. Some groups on social media are also offering to work at home. Their profiles are fake and never reply to your comments. They charge you fees and convince you that company is legit. I received emails, that there was a heavy amount in someone's bank account, who is dead now and no one is here to claim. This money can be yours if you reply back and sign an agreement with the sender. Usually, men get SMS from unknown numbers represents girl needs money. I demand that the concerned Department should take prior action to stop scamming now.


 More information to add here: 

  • Calls from unknown numbers (which are also known as a 1-call scam)
  • Telemarketers use voice broadcasting techniques by an app also known as Robocalls.
  • They get our numbers from social media, cellular companies, & marketing agencies.
  • Sometimes, these platforms sell/steal our personal information.
  • Hackers use scripts to send us emails with attached files as pics. Which is a virus, start using our devices to steal our stored data.

Historical Buildings in Rawalpindi

 Yesterday, I was wandering on the streets of old and main Rawalpindi where I was looking at the shops and buildings. At that time, I have realized that there are so many old buildings in the city which are a big asset of Pakistan. We should provide historical background about such historical buildings which can help in tourism. But when I have reached to know about the route plan of sightseeing Tourist double-decker bus service which has been started recently, that is focusing on Islamabad only. Actually, there is always crowded traffic on the Murree road and in surroundings where you can find ruins belongs to the time before the Indo-Pak partition. There are also some old buildings adjacent to the prohibited area where no visitors are allowed to get pictures of it. I want to point out the 'Heritage Tourism'.


As we have observed that there is always traffic jam problem on daily basis, but we should manage to make these historical places a tourist attraction. This would also help to build history records on websites as information for upcoming generations and it will help in generating attraction in tourism. Not only on Rawalpindi, but there is also a need for all major and old cities to have such tourist buses to attract worth seeing places as well as historical places. There is one live example that is coming into my mind that well-renowned  'Lal Haveli' belongs to Federal Minister Mr. Shaikh Rashid Ahmad, who is a politician and a loving person of residents of Rawalpindi City, that Lal Haveli is almost a big attraction among other old structures and temples.

Writings on the Wall

 After a long time, I am writing this blog on seeing the wrong side of the advertisement. As many of us have observed that some local businesses have used chalking on the wall (in other words we call it 'Paint'). It was started when people of the sub-continent have used this technique against British rule as political statements and for movements related to liberty. After the independence of both countries (Pakistan & India), they have applied this old-fashioned technique for political reasons. This art culture is also producing ugliness in street views. It should STOP now or there should be a big simple pylon, only for simple posters.


I have seen on the roads of Rawalpindi City that on all the structures like overhead bridges, bus stands, empty plots, on the walls of private buildings, and even on decoration on the roadsides. Youngsters who do this job as pasting on the wall, they do such activities at midnight when nobody can stop them. In this business, who is responsible and which government authorities should notice and take appropriate actions against them. I would like to express my opinion, that firstly all political parties have to avoid such decorative arrangements for their political processions and secondly, all concerned businesses owners have to limit their advertisement campaign on specified places. We all have to take responsibility to keep our cities clean and make our walls worth seeing.
